Because the USDA and Food and Drug Administration SHARE the task of regulating the nation’s food supply, they have a mutual agreement of cooperation and coordination. Raw fruits and vegetables are regulated by the USDA but, once they’re sold, and eggs are out of the shell and used in products, for example, it’s the FDA’s responsibility. It’s confusing and what’s happening is even worse.
They’ve allowed dyes and undesirable stuff like undefined ,“natural additives” and other chemicals that are banned in other countries, but not in America to be sold in many everyday products here.— An egregious oversight by the FDA is its permission to add titanium oxide in foods to help enhance their appearance. Its use is so widespread — investigations reveal that it’s in more than 1,900 products.
In the European Union, titanium oxide has been banned, and their regulatory board states that it “can no longer be considered as safe when used as a food additive.”
